Lovable, the development platform, has launched automatic Trust Centers for all applications published through its service. The feature addresses a persistent challenge in software sales: demonstrating security credentials to customers, investors, and enterprise IT departments without relying solely on written assurances or lengthy questionnaire responses. Each published application now receives a dedicated security page at its own domain, displaying verified security controls that the platform automatically detects and reports.

Understanding Trust Centers in Enterprise Software

Trust Centers originated as a solution to repetitive security inquiries that software vendors faced during business-to-business transactions. Before committing to new software, organizations typically conduct security reviews examining data encryption standards, third-party service dependencies, and vulnerability management protocols. Rather than addressing these questions individually through email exchanges, established companies began publishing centralized pages documenting their security posture.

Traditional Trust Centers cover several key areas: data protection measures including encryption protocols, access authentication systems, lists of subprocessor services handling data, compliance certifications such as SOC 2 or ISO 27001, and processes for reporting and resolving security vulnerabilities. Previously, maintaining such documentation required dedicated security personnel, audit budgets, and ongoing page management, placing them beyond reach for small teams despite legitimate security practices.

Informational Documentation Without Certification Claims

Lovable emphasizes that its Trust Centers function as informational resources rather than formal certifications or audits. The pages display observed security controls and existing certifications without asserting automatic compliance or comprehensive security guarantees. The platform positions this as evidence of platform-level security for applications built using its infrastructure.

Accessing and Technical Implementation

Applications published publicly through Lovable automatically generate Trust Centers without requiring developer action. The pages appear at the standardized URL path “/.well-known/trust.html” appended to any application domain. Developers cannot modify, edit, or customize the styling of these automatically generated pages.

Documented Security Controls

The Trust Center pages catalog security measures across multiple categories. Connection and browser protections include HTTPS enforcement, strict transport security headers, valid TLS certificates, MIME sniffing prevention, clickjacking defenses, Content Security Policy declarations, referrer policies, browser permissions policies, secure cookie configurations, and restrictions against insecure resource loading.

Dependency and deployment documentation covers vulnerability checking against Google's OSV database, software bills of materials in CycloneDX format, current dependency inventories, deployment traceability linking observations to specific revisions and timestamps, and scheduled health monitoring. Access control sections document database authorization reviews and row-level security implementations.

Security scanning features display automated remediation capabilities and synchronized findings from connected Aikido assessments. The platform indicates that future updates will include backend service information, data residency details, AI gateway controls, and subprocessor listings.
